Mastering Dependency Injection Modules

Dependency injection modules are crucial for building flexible applications. By explicitly separating the concerns of component creation and usage, you can remarkably improve your code's maintainability. Effectively mastering these modules involves understanding their design and implementing them in a way that enhances your development workflow.

Here are some key techniques for becoming proficient with dependency injection modules:

* Thoroughly understand the fundamentals of dependency injection.

* Opt for the appropriate tool that best suits your project's requirements.

* Structure your modules in a way that promotes separation of concerns.

* Leverage dependency injection to make your code more testable.

By following these best practices, you can effectively master dependency injection modules and build exceptional applications.

Building Robust Applications with Modular Injection Design

Crafting robust and adaptable applications hinges upon employing well-structured architectural paradigms. Modular injection design emerges as a potent technique to achieve this resilience. By segmenting components through explicit dependencies, we foster code maintainability and extensibility. This strategy empowers developers to contain functionality within self-contained modules, enabling seamless integration and modification without cascading effects on the entire application.

  • A modular design encourages the implementation of unit tests, leading to a more reliable and stable codebase.
  • By adhering to the principles of dependency injection, we minimize tight coupling between modules, promoting greater flexibility and reusability.
